IELTS Speaking Test Generator.

Generate free sample IELTS Speaking tests for exam practice.

Press the button 'GENERATE NEW TEST' to generate a random IELTS Speaking test for practice. Press 'print' at the bottom if you want to print it out.

Please note that at the beginning of the IELTS Speaking test, the examiner will always ask the same standard introductory questions to check the candidate's identity. These questions are not included in these mock tests. The introductory questions will look something like this:

  1. Good morning (good afternoon). My name's X. Can you tell me your full name, please?
  2. What can I call you?
  3. Can you tell me where you are from?
  4. Can I see your identification, please?

Part 1

Let's talk about what you do.
  • Do you work or are you a student?
  • Can you describe a typical working day? /Are you good at the subject you are studying?
  • How long have you been doing this work? / Is your subject interesting?
  • What is your ideal job? / What do you hope to do after you graduate?
Let's talk about driving.
  • Do you drive a car?
  • Do you think it's necessary to learn how to drive?
  • Is it necessary to drive a car in your hometown?
  • Do you prefer to travel by car or use public transport?
Let's talk about languages.
  • How long have you been studying English?
  • Do you think that English is difficult to learn?
  • Do you think it's important to know more than one language?
  • What do you think is the most effective way to learn a foreign language?

Part 2

Describe an important letter or email you wrote. You should say:
  • When you wrote it
  • Who you it wrote to
  • What you wrote about

And explain why it was important.

Follow-up question

Do you often write letters and emails?

Part 3

  • Which are better, emails or letters?
  • In what situations do you think people usually communicate by phone?
  • How has the way we communicate changed in recent years?
  • How do you think people will communicate in the future?